William "Bill" Sampson III, 72, of Fairhaven, Massachusetts, passed away peacefully on July 13th, 2025.

Born on November 3rd, 1952, Bill was the son of Winifred and William Sampson II. He had a long and successful career as a veterinarian technician and Head Zookeeper at the Buttonwood Park Zoo. He had incredible knowledge, intuition, and passion for working with animals. He is most notably remembered for his leadership and mentorship of colleagues at the zoo, and his dedication to and exceptional care of two elephants, Ruth and Emily.

Bill was known for his hobbies including hiking, fishing, hunting, relaxing at the beach, reading, watching movies and nature documentaries, and telling stories from his life. He was a stoic man who was always learning and thinking about nature and our responsibility to preserve and protect the environment.

Bill is survived by his wife, Susan, daughters Ianthe and Gilly, sister Kathleen, brothers Edward and Richard, grandchildren Scarlet, Nevaeh, and Joseph, and his mother, Winifred.

At Bill's request, there will be no funeral services. In lieu of flowers, donations can be made in his memory to the Buttonwood Park Zoo at www.bpzoo.org.

We will miss Bill deeply and will always remember his strength, kindness, and his dedication helping animals.
